19 | ////////////////////////////////////////////////////////////////////////// | |
20 | // // | |
21 | // AliRawEvent // | |
22 | // // | |
23 | // Set of classes defining the ALICE RAW event format. The AliRawEvent // | |
24 | // class defines a RAW event. It consists of an AliEventHeader object // | |
25 | // an AliEquipmentHeader object, an AliRawData object and an array of // | |
26 | // sub-events, themselves also being AliRawEvents. The number of // | |
27 | // sub-events depends on the number of DATE LDC's. // | |
28 | // The AliRawEvent objects are written to a ROOT file using different // | |
29 | // technologies, i.e. to local disk via AliRawDB or via rfiod using // | |
30 | // AliRawRFIODB or via rootd using AliRawRootdDB or to CASTOR via // | |
31 | // rootd using AliRawCastorDB (and for performance testing there is // | |
32 | // also AliRawNullDB). // | |
94d918a7 | 33 | // The AliStats class provides statics information that is added as // |
34 | // a single keyed object to each raw file. // | |
35 | // The AliTagDB provides an interface to a TAG database. // | |
36 | // The AliMDC class is usid by the "alimdc" stand-alone program // | |
37 | // that reads data directly from DATE. // | |
38 | // // | |
39 | ////////////////////////////////////////////////////////////////////////// | |
